About Robert Heinz

Robert Heinz is a scholar working on Plant Science, Polymers and Plastics, Insect Science, Process Chemistry and Technology and Ecology, having authored 20 papers that have together received 835 indexed citations. Recurring topics across this work include Nematode management and characterization studies (14 papers), Soybean genetics and cultivation (10 papers), Legume Nitrogen Fixing Symbiosis (7 papers), Cassava research and cyanide (3 papers), Polymer Foaming and Composites (3 papers), Plant Disease Management Techniques (2 papers), Entomopathogenic Microorganisms in Pest Control (2 papers) and Carbon dioxide utilization in catalysis (2 papers). The work is most often cited by research in Plant Science (769 citations), Process Chemistry and Technology (19 citations), Insect Science (47 citations), Polymers and Plastics (39 citations) and Agronomy and Crop Science (21 citations). Robert Heinz has collaborated with scholars based in United States, Germany and Argentina. Frequent co-authors include Melissa G. Mitchum, T. L. Niblack, P. A. Donald, Pramod Kaitheri Kandoth, G. S. Smith, Shiming Liu, Silvia R. Cianzio, Khalid Meksem, J. A. Wrather and Walter Michaeli. Their work appears in journals such as Plant Disease, Macromolecular Materials and Engineering, Molecular Plant Pathology, G3 Genes Genomes Genetics and Plant Health Progress.
